The 11 Indigenous nations of Québec. There are 11 different Indigenous nations in Quebec, each with their own distinct identity: a history, language and culture all of their own. For too long, Indigenous and non-Indigenous people have lived side by side without ever really knowing one another.
Territory acknowledgement is a way that people insert an awareness of Indigenous presence and land rights in everyday life. This is often done at the beginning of ceremonies, lectures, or any public event.
Indigenous Lands. Land registries. Indigenous Services Canada has three web-based land registries accessible to First Nations, departmental employees and the general public. Interactive tool. Electronic Registry Index Plan (eRIP) The eRIP provides registry clients with access to electronic maps using Geographic Information System (GIS) technology.
